My hunger for a bargain sparked a painful lesson. Here’s what you need to know.

when an ad for a Cotton On Kids sale caught my eye.I thought I was scam-aware but a moment of weakness saw me getting scammed twice in a weekI should have twigged when all the sizes were still available; I should have twigged when I couldn’t find an option to click and collect; I certainly should have twigged before spending $65 and merrily handing over my credit card details.

Having bought from the real frank green website in the past, the same purchase form came up and again I happily popped in my credit card details with thoughts of ecstatic kids opening the much-coveted drink bottles.I’d received convincing confirmation emails from both companies, and even a tracking email from ‘Cotton On’, but my bank statement told a different story.Adverts like this one for a fake Frank Green website are appearing on Facebook, Instagram and other social media.

The scammers send these cheap items, with tracked delivery, instead of the actual goods to fight disputes.They have the tracking as proof. For some payment processors, this is a good enough reason to rule in the scammer’s favour or for the dispute to roll on longer. If a site only offers one payment method, or asks for payments in gift cards or bitcoin, this is also a sign it could be fraudulent.In a statement, frank green told me: “We can assure you that we are doing everything we can to help avoid this from happening.
